The average rent in Medina is $1,836 per month as of August 2026. This is 4% below the national average rent, or $74 less per month.

Rent trends in Medina, OH

Average rent prices in Medina have increased by 3% over the last month and have increased by 8% since last year.

Compare rent prices in Medina, OH

Rent prices in Medina vary by bedroom size, rental type, and neighborhood. The average rent for an apartment in Medina is $1,400, whereas a house costs $2,001. 1-bedroom apartments in Medina run $848 on average, while 2-bedroom apartments are $1,450.

Frequently asked questions for Medina, OH

Quick answers to common questions about the Medina rental market.

How much is rent in Medina?

The average rent in Medina is $1,836 per month as of August 29, 2026.

Is rent up or down in Medina?

Average rent prices in Medina have increased by 3% over the last month and have increased by 8% since last year.

How does Medina rent compare to the national average?

Rent in Medina is 4% below the national average, which means renters are paying approximately $74 less per month.

What salary do I need to afford rent in Medina?

To comfortably afford rent in Medina, you'd need to earn approximately $73,000/year, based on spending no more than 30% of your income on rent.

Methodology

Rent prices are based on Zumper's rental listings from the past 30 days. Median rent is calculated across all available listings and property types on the platform. If you filter the page by bedroom count or property type, the pricing throughout the page will update automatically to reflect that segment of the rental market.

Household and population data come from the U.S. Census Bureau. Cost-of-living data is sourced from the Council for Community and Economic Research's Cost of Living Index (COLI).
